What is the difference between Business Applications Analyst vs Business Systems Analyst?
| Aspect | Business Applications Analyst | Business Systems Analyst |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Bachelor's in IT, Business, or related field; certifications like CBAP or PMI-PBA | Bachelor's in IT, Computer Science, or related; certifications like CBAP or PMI-PBA |
| Work Environment | Corporate offices, IT departments, consulting firms | Corporate offices, IT departments, consulting firms |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Businesses implementing or maintaining software applications | Organizations analyzing and improving business processes and systems |
| Common Search & Comparison | Yes | Yes |
The main difference is that Business Applications Analysts focus on specific software applications and their implementation, while Business Systems Analysts analyze overall business processes and systems. Both roles require similar credentials and often work in similar environments, but their core responsibilities differ in scope and focus.

What Does a Business Applications Analyst Do?
As a business applications analyst, you create computer application solutions to meet the needs of a business or organization. Your job duties include evaluating business needs, documenting systems requirements, and translating data between business users and technical developers. A career as a business applications analyst requires you have some formal education and qualifications, typically at least a bachelor’s degree in computer science or a related field. Excellent communication skills will always set you ahead of other candidates, as will prior experience working with business data computer systems.

Position Summary: The Business Applications Analyst job family is responsible for the administration, reliability, optimization, and support of enterprise business application platforms that enable organizational operations, administrative services, financial management, workforce management, and regulatory compliance. This includes the administration and lifecycle management of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) platforms, Human Resources Information Systems (HRIS), payroll and timekeeping systems, finance and accounting applications, procurement and supply chain systems, contract and vendor management platforms, customer relationship management (CRM) systems, and other non-clinical enterprise applications supporting business operations.
This job family emphasizes application lifecycle execution, service request fulfillment, incident response, customer support, identity and access governance, application portfolio management, documentation, education, operational discipline, workload management, and continuous improvement rather than direct ownership of business operations.
This position may be filled as a Business Applications Analyst I, II, or III depending on qualifications, experience, and organizational need.
Business Applications Analyst Associate (Entry-Level; I)
Requirements
- High School Diploma/GED
- 4 years of Information Services experience including a minimum of 2 years supporting business applications such as Workday, Kronos, Lawson, UKG, Salesforce, or similar business systems
- Certified Professional in Health Information Technology (CPHIT), preferred
Summary Scope: At the entry level, Business Applications Analysts contribute independently to business application lifecycle activities, service request fulfillment, incident response, customer support, identity and access administration, application portfolio maintenance, documentation, and workload coordination while developing foundational knowledge of enterprise business processes, governance standards, and assigned business application ecosystems. Working under guidance from more experienced analysts, they help ensure reliable, secure, and compliant business application operations.
Business Applications Analyst (Mid-Level; II)
Requirements
- High School Diploma/GED
- 5 years of Information Services experience including a minimum of 4 years supporting business applications such as Workday, Kronos, Lawson, UKG, Salesforce, or similar business systems
- Certified Professional in Health Information Technology (CPHIT), preferred
- Certified Professional in Health Information and Management Systems (CPHIMS), preferred
Summary Scope: At the mid-level, Business Applications Analysts lead the administration and optimization of assigned business application ecosystems by executing application lifecycle activities, fulfilling complex service requests, resolving higher-impact incidents, supporting business process optimization, administering identity and access controls, maintaining authoritative documentation, and driving operational consistency and continuous improvement. They partner with business stakeholders with moderate independence to ensure dependable, secure, and compliant service delivery.
Business Applicants Analyst Senior (Senior-Level; III)
Requirements
- High School Diploma/GED
- 6 years of Information Services experience or
- 6 years of Business Applications Analyst experience
- Certified Professional in Health Information Technology (CPHIT), preferred
- Certified Professional in Health Information and Management Systems (CPHIMS), preferred
Summary Scope: At the senior level, Business Applications Analysts drive operational governance and application lifecycle strategy across enterprise business application environments. They resolve major incidents, oversee complex application, identity, and service scenarios, enforce operational standards, maintain application portfolio integrity, and serve as primary liaisons between the organization, vendors, and external partners. Senior analysts mentor team members, coordinate cross-functional initiatives, promote standardization and automation, and lead continuous improvement efforts to ensure reliable, secure, compliant, and effective business application services that enable organizational operations and administrative excellence.
